The aims of this study is to produce a mathematical learning device with a Problem Based Learning model oriented to mathematical problem-solving abilities on the subject matter of the size of the concentration and distribution of valid and practical data for class VIII SMPN 1 Rengat Barat. This research on the development of mathematics learning tools uses a 4-D model, namely: 1) Define, 2) Design, 3) Develop, and 4) Disseminate. The data collection instruments used were RPP validation questionnaire sheets and LKPD validation questionnaire sheets and practicality sheets. The data collection technique used was non-test with a questionnaire validation of learning devices. The analytical technique used is descriptive statistical analysis. From the results of the study, it was obtained that the average value of RPP validation was 88.73% with a very valid category, while the validation in terms of RPP aspects obtained an average value of 89.24% with a very valid category. The results of the analysis of the average validation of LKPD are 87.5% with a very valid validation level, while the validation in terms of aspects obtained an average value of 87.98% with a very valid category. The average practicality of learning tools obtained a value of 85.4% with very practical category. Based on this study, it was found that the mathematics learning device with the Problem Based Learning model oriented to mathematical problem-solving abilities on the subject matter of the size of concentration and data distribution of class VIII students of SMPN 1 Rengat Barat has been tested for validity and practicality.
